Output d1c77790dbac84ed7e2f78754b9a139712d631ccc6a4876efdb8dd58d7a82d99:17

value
10843204
script pubkey
OP_0 OP_PUSHBYTES_20 2d83b0e0e3dd26ad11974028f27a84beee61627f
address
bc1q9kpmpc8rm5n26yvhgq50y75yhmhxzcnlcwden4
transaction
d1c77790dbac84ed7e2f78754b9a139712d631ccc6a4876efdb8dd58d7a82d99
spent
true